2. How Chicken Road Keeps You on Your Toes
The core loop is simple yet captivating: bet, step forward, decide to stay or go home. Each successful hop multiplies your stake, but the hidden traps—manhole covers or ovens—keep the outcome uncertain.
You set your bet and choose one of four difficulty levels before the chicken takes its first stride. As the bird crosses each square, the multiplier climbs—sometimes by small increments, sometimes by leaps that feel almost impossible.
The instant cash‑out button is always within reach, allowing you to lock in gains before the next hazard appears.
Key Mechanics
- Player‑controlled pacing – you decide when to move.
- Dynamic multipliers that grow with each safe step.
- Hidden traps that end the round abruptly.
- Cash‑out option at any point.
3. Choosing the Right Difficulty for Your Speedy Play
Chicken Road offers four levels—Easy, Medium, Hard, Hardcore—each adjusting the number of steps and risk per hop.
If you’re chasing quick wins, start with Easy mode’s 24 steps; it offers a steadier ramp‑up and lower volatility.
When you’re comfortable, shift to Medium (22 steps) or Hard (20 steps) for higher multipliers without sacrificing too much control.
Hardcore mode (15 steps) is only for those who crave adrenaline bursts and are ready to risk it all for massive payouts.

5. Bankroll Management for Sprint‑Style Play
Short rounds mean you need a tight bankroll plan. Treat each session as a mini‑tournament: decide your loss limit before you start.
A good rule of thumb is betting no more than 5% of your total funds per round—just enough to feel invested without risking significant loss.
If a round ends badly, stop immediately; then take a brief breather before restarting.
